Is Airbnb a Good Investment in Oak Hill, West Virginia?

Investing in Airbnb properties in Oak Hill, West Virginia, presents a promising opportunity, largely driven by its proximity to the New River Gorge National Park and Preserve. The designation as a National Park has significantly boosted tourism, creating a consistent influx of visitors seeking outdoor adventures like whitewater rafting, hiking, and rock climbing. Current market conditions in Oak Hill show a growing demand for short-term rentals, especially compared to the limited traditional lodging options. Property values, while generally more affordable than major metropolitan areas, have seen an upward trend due to increased interest in the region. This combination of strong tourism trends, appreciating property values, and sustained demand for unique accommodations suggests a favorable investment potential for Airbnb hosts in Oak Hill.

How Much Does an Average Airbnb Earn in Oak Hill?

Based on available market data and regional analysis, Airbnb properties in Oak Hill, West Virginia typically generate monthly revenues ranging from $800 to $2,200, with most hosts earning between $1,200 to $1,600 per month during peak seasons. Properties experience significant seasonal variation, with summer months (June through August) showing 40-60% higher occupancy rates due to outdoor recreation activities like whitewater rafting on the New River and rock climbing at the New River Gorge, while winter months often see revenues drop by 25-35%. Earnings are primarily influenced by proximity to outdoor attractions, property size and amenities, with entire homes outperforming private rooms by approximately 65%, and professional photography increasing bookings by an estimated 30%. The average daily rate ranges from $75 to $140, with occupancy rates varying from 45% in off-peak months to 75% during summer and fall foliage seasons. Properties within a 10-mile radius of the New River Gorge National Park command premium rates, while those offering unique amenities like hot tubs, fire pits, or river access can achieve rates 20-30% above market average, though overall earnings remain modest compared to major metropolitan markets due to the rural location and limited year-round tourism infrastructure.

Airbnb Return on Investment in Oak Hill

Airbnb investments in Oak Hill, West Virginia typically generate ROI between 8-12% annually, with payback periods ranging from 8-12 years due to the area's modest property values averaging $80,000-$120,000 and nightly rates of $65-$85 during peak seasons. The market benefits from outdoor recreation tourism near the New River Gorge, generating occupancy rates around 45-55% annually, though seasonal fluctuations significantly impact earnings with summer months performing substantially better than winter periods. Compared to traditional long-term rentals yielding 6-8% ROI in Oak Hill, short-term rentals can provide 2-4 percentage points higher returns, but require significantly more active management, higher operating expenses including cleaning fees, utilities, and maintenance costs that typically consume 35-45% of gross revenue. The limited year-round demand and relatively small tourist market means investors often struggle to maintain consistent bookings outside peak adventure tourism seasons, making long-term rentals more predictable despite lower returns, while Airbnb properties face higher vacancy risks and seasonal income volatility that can extend payback periods during economic downturns or reduced tourism activity.

Average Airbnb Occupancy Rate in Oak Hill

Oak Hill, West Virginia experiences average Airbnb occupancy rates of approximately 45-55% annually, with significant seasonal variation driven by outdoor recreation tourism. Peak occupancy occurs during late spring through early fall (May-September) when rates climb to 65-75%, coinciding with whitewater rafting season on the New River, rock climbing at the New River Gorge, and Bridge Day festivities in October. Winter months see occupancy drop to 25-35% due to reduced outdoor activities and harsh weather conditions. Oak Hill's occupancy rates typically exceed West Virginia's state average of 40-45% due to its proximity to the New River Gorge National Park and Preserve, but remain below the national Airbnb average of 60-65%. The area benefits from adventure tourism and the recent national park designation, which has increased visitor interest, though the rural location and limited year-round attractions prevent it from achieving occupancy levels seen in major metropolitan or consistently warm-weather destinations.

Short-term Rental Regulations in Oak Hill

Oak Hill, West Virginia currently operates under relatively permissive short-term rental regulations typical of smaller West Virginia municipalities, requiring basic business license registration through the city clerk's office with annual fees around $50-75, though specific STR permits are not mandated at the municipal level. Properties are generally limited to occupancy based on bedroom count plus two additional guests with maximum occupancy rarely exceeding 10-12 people, and there are no owner-occupancy requirements allowing for non-resident property management. Zoning restrictions primarily limit short-term rentals to residential and mixed-use districts while prohibiting them in strictly commercial zones, though enforcement tends to be complaint-driven rather than proactive. The registration process involves submitting property information, proof of insurance, and contact details for a local representative if the owner is non-resident, with properties subject to basic health and safety inspections upon complaint. Recent changes in 2022-2023 have included updated fire safety requirements for properties accommodating more than 6 guests and enhanced noise ordinance enforcement, while the city has been considering but not yet implemented more comprehensive STR-specific regulations including potential caps on the number of permits issued per neighborhood, largely in response to growing tourism in the New River Gorge region following its national park designation.

Short-term Rental Fees and Taxes in Oak Hill

Short-term rentals in Oak Hill, West Virginia are subject to West Virginia's state lodging tax of 6% on gross rental receipts, which applies to all accommodations rented for less than 30 consecutive days. Property owners must register with the West Virginia State Tax Department and obtain a business registration certificate, which typically costs around $30 annually. Fayette County, where Oak Hill is located, may impose an additional local occupancy tax of approximately 3-5%, though specific rates can vary by municipality. The city of Oak Hill requires a business license for short-term rental operations, with fees generally ranging from $25-50 per year depending on the business classification. Property owners must also ensure compliance with local zoning requirements and may need to pay inspection fees of approximately $50-100 for initial safety and health inspections. Additionally, operators are responsible for collecting and remitting all applicable taxes monthly or quarterly to the appropriate state and local authorities, with potential penalties for late filing ranging from 5-25% of taxes owed plus interest charges.

How to start an Airbnb in Oak Hill, West Virginia?

To start an Airbnb in Oak Hill, West Virginia, begin by researching local zoning laws and regulations through the Fayette County Planning Commission and Oak Hill city offices, as short-term rentals may require special permits or fall under specific zoning restrictions. Contact the West Virginia Department of Health and Human Resources for any required health permits and the West Virginia State Tax Department to register for sales tax collection, as you'll need to collect and remit the state's 6% sales tax plus any local occupancy taxes. Find a suitable property by working with local real estate agents familiar with Oak Hill's market, focusing on areas near the New River Gorge National Park and Preserve since outdoor recreation drives much of the tourism, with property prices typically ranging from $80,000-$200,000 for suitable homes. Obtain necessary permits including a business license from Oak Hill city hall, fire safety inspections from the local fire department, and ensure compliance with Americans with Disabilities Act requirements if applicable. Furnish the property with durable, comfortable furniture sourced from retailers in nearby Beckley or Charleston, focusing on outdoor gear storage and amenities that appeal to adventure tourists visiting the area for whitewater rafting, rock climbing, and hiking. Create your Airbnb listing with professional photos highlighting proximity to outdoor activities, the New River Gorge Bridge, and local attractions, pricing competitively at an estimated $75-150 per night depending on property size and amenities. Manage the property by establishing relationships with local cleaning services, maintenance contractors, and consider using property management companies in the Beckley area if you're not local, while maintaining communication with guests about area attractions, restaurant recommendations in Oak Hill's small downtown area, and outdoor activity outfitters.

Total cost to purchase, furnish and operate an Airbnb in Oak Hill, West Virginia

The total cost to start an Airbnb in Oak Hill, West Virginia would be approximately $185,000-$220,000. Property purchase costs around $120,000-$150,000 based on median home prices in the area as of 2023-2024. Furnishing a 2-3 bedroom property would cost $15,000-$25,000 including furniture, appliances, linens, and decor to create an attractive rental space. Initial setup costs including professional photography, listing creation, and basic renovations would be $3,000-$5,000. Permits and fees including business license, short-term rental permit, and tax registration would total $500-$1,500 depending on local regulations. Insurance including landlord and short-term rental coverage would cost $2,000-$3,000 annually. Utilities setup and deposits for electricity, water, internet, and cable would be $500-$800. First six months operating costs including utilities ($600/month), cleaning supplies and services ($200/month), maintenance reserves ($300/month), platform fees to Airbnb and VRBO ($400/month based on estimated bookings), and marketing would total approximately $9,000-$12,000, bringing the complete startup investment to the estimated range.
